Culture

The Rock-Hewn Churches of Ivanovo complex contains 14th-century murals associated with the Tarnovo School of Painting. The first hermit cells and churches in this complex date from the 12th century. In 1979, the Rock-Hewn Churches of Ivanovo were added to the UNESCO World Heritage List.

Sightseeing

The medieval city of Cherven has a car park and information signs for visitors. Orlova-Chuka Cave also has a car park; advance booking is required because speleological guides are needed for the tours.

Nature

Rusenski Lom Nature Park was designated a protected area in 1970 in order to preserve its characteristic landscape, biodiversity, and cultural and historical heritage. The Rusenski Lom Valley combines varied relief, a specific microclimate, rock formations, and wetlands. A total of 192 bird species have been observed in the nature park, including 172 rare or protected species.

Trails

The proposed routes in the nature park can be traveled on foot, horseback, or by bicycle; motor vehicles are prohibited there. The Nisovo–Svalenik route is 17.1 kilometers long.

Getting There

Ivanovo can be reached via the Ruse–Sofia motorway, the Ruse–Dve Mogili road, and the Ruse–Sofia railway line.
